We read the reviews before so we were aware the stairs were steep and were fine with it. We were in room 16 so on the highest floor and the steps were not bad at all, we had backpacks so it was easy. We were able to check in early for our two night stay and room was cleaned in the morning and had fresh towels for the second night. TV was small but your not in your room much so its not a big deal. Fan was a great touch for air circulation. Room was small but expected and was sufficient for our needs. LOVED the location near Victoria station, one train directly to Gatwick airport from here. Thoroughly enjoyed our stay, highly recommend!

The rooms were very small, bathroom had been renovated but when you sat on toilet you hit the toilet roll holder. Breakfast was a basic continental, if you didn’t time it right you had to queue for a table. Did not have any gluten free, or lactose free options was told you had to order at time of booking, although that was not mentioned when booking. It was reasonable cheap for this area and that’s all you got.
